HARD VS SOFT NEWS
Originally posted on Introduction to Journalism:
Taken from Media Awareness Network: Hard News Vs. Soft News News stories are basically divided into two types: hard news and soft news. Hard new generally refers to up-to-the-minute news and events that are reported immediately, while soft news is background information or human-interest stories. Politics, war, economics and…
